Abstract

The objective of this work is to study and observed the Compton shift of elementary particles masses lies in between 10 -31 kg to 10 -27 kg within the angle between 0 radians to 3 radians. The observation shows Compton shifting ranges from 10 -11 m to 0.5 x 10 -18 m . This nature of shifting is the same for all the considered masses for the same angle of scattering. Therefore this scattering is suitable for other elementary particles that lie in between considered masses. Hence the validity of Compton shifting can be used for other elementary particles scattering as elementary particles masses in between 10 -31 kg to 10 -27 kg as having similar nature or original Compton scattering of electron-photon interaction.
